Work has commenced to improve a key road in Crossmaglen, Co Armagh.
A £210,000 Department for Infrastructure scheme will see a 1,160m section of the A29 New Road resurfaced in Tullydonnell. It will extend from the border with Co Louth to a point 50m northwest of St Bridget's Terrace.
Work will run until Friday 07 February.
A daily weekday road closure will be implemented between the hours of 8am and 6pm throughout to facilitate the work.
During these times a diversion will be in place as follows:
• Southbound: A29 New Road – B30 Newry Road/The Square/Cullaville Road – A37 Concession Road/Route N53 Castletown Road – R132 Newry Road – R177 Armagh Road
• Northbound: R177 Armagh Road – R132 Newry Road/Linenhall Street/Bridge Street – N53 Castletown/Route N53/A37 Concession Road – B30 Cullaville Road/The Square/Newry Road – A29 New Road.
Members of the public are urged to comply with all traffic restrictions and advised to leave additional time when planning any journeys in the area.
